TOKYO, Japan — Stocks in Asia rebounded strongly on Thursday after US President Donald Trump’s stunning reversal on sweeping reciprocal tariffs.

Trump on Wednesday announced a 90-day pause on the most onerous new tariffs on imports to the United States for every country except China.

In Japan, the Nikkei 225 was up 7.2 percent to 33,999.33, while in Seoul the Kospi was up over five percent. In Australia the ASX 200 jumped more than six percent.

On Wall Street Wednesday, the Dow index soared to close nearly eight percent higher while the Nasdaq rose 12.2 percent to notch its best day in 24 years.
